Description
A hearty casserole combining chili and biscuits for a comforting meal.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 cans of chili
- 1 can of refrigerated biscuit dough
- 1 cup of shredded cheddar cheese
- 1/2 cup of diced onions
- 1/2 cup of diced bell peppers
- 1 tablespoon of olive oil
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
- In a sk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add onions and bell peppers, sauté until soft.
- In a baking dish, spread the chili evenly on the bottom.
- Add the sautéed onions and bell peppers on top of the chili.
- Cut the biscuit dough into quarters and place pieces evenly over the chili mixture.
- Sprinkle shredded cheddar cheese on top of the biscuits.
- Bake for 25-30 minutes or until the biscuits are golden brown.
- Let it cool for a few minutes before serving.
Notes
- Use vegetarian chili for a meat-free option.
- Top with sour cream or jalapeños for extra flavor.
